As a team, we’ve launched five satellites into orbit, signed ten commercial deals worth over $1 billion in revenue, raised over $750 million from top global investors, and recruited a team of over 400 world-class engineers. We all work out of our (legendary) San Francisco office, which was once used to build ships during the World Wars.

Our satellites, which operate from geostationary orbit (GEO), weigh only 400 kg and utilize a proprietary software-defined radio payload. Each satellite can connect over two million people, and we’re very excited for the impact we’ll soon have in the Philippines, Peru, Mexico, and more!

Senior Software Engineer





As a Senior Software Engineer - Embedded at Astranis, you will be responsible for assisting with architecture, high level design choices, development, execution, and implementation of the flight software that commands and monitors the spacecraft.

Additionally, you will mentor junior members and collaborate with other teams to ensure that the software you've implemented works on their hardware.

This role will contribute to both commercial and US Government programs.



Role:




  • Develop Software for the Flight Computer on our Satellites

  • Develop Firmware for control boards on the satellite

  • Improve and deliver reliable software through requirements generation, continuous integration, automated testing and code reviews

  • Collaborate with multiple teams (avionics, Ground Control, Telemetry)

  • Develop software in C++ to interface with Flight computer and interface with the custom hardware on the vehicle

  • Deliver complex projects through incremental development

  • Mentor junior engineers



Requirements:




  • 5-8+ years of experience developing software for products in modern C++ OR C

  • Familiarity with Software Development Methodologies and Design Patterns

  • Experience with working on Communication Protocols (TCP/IP, I2C, SPI)

  • Good Communication and Written Skills

  • Passionate about Space Technology

  • Experience with Building High Availability/High Reliability systems.



Bonus:




  • Experience with embedded Linux / POSIX systems

  • Experience with Python

  • Experience developing on and for VxWorks, Linux, FreeRTOS, or QNX Environments

  • Demonstrated experience building, testing, and shipping production software

  • Experience with safety critical development (FDA, FAA, Automotive)

  • Experience Board Bringup, debugging / Integration of Hardware Software
